    I suspect that people who said that soy made a lot of EWCM were swaying blue and taking it for that reason, and so it is entirely possible that the blue sway tactics are what is making that EWCM and the soy is just coincidental.

    On paper, the soy looks to me like it will effectively lower estrogen, dry up CM, and sway pink. It may not happen the first month you are on it but it ~should~ happen over the course of time. If it doesn't, people have the option of using antihistamine to dry up CM.

    Soy is marketed for menopausal women. That's who it's sold to and who buys most of it. It doesn't mean it's dangerous or harmful for you. I personally don't believe calcium sways pink, but if you're taking the calcium anyway then a little more calcium in your soy iso will not hurt anything.

    I saw on some people's sways that they started with vitex and then did soy the next month. What is the point of doing this vs w/ sticking with one or the other?? I took soy w/ my last sway but planning to start vitex for next one. I see you can't take them both together.
    It may be a better sway to take V and SP for 6 straight weeks without stopping, and then switching to soy at AF. The problem is, a lot of people will not ovulate when taking V and SP and then will not get AF in order to start the soy to begin with. It's a good method if you ovulate while taking V and SP, but very stressful if you don't because you'll have to stop them and wait around for ovulation and then AF in order to start the soy.

    A compromise that I'm not sure if anyone has done, is to start V and SP AFTER ovulation the month before you want to start the soy. So you'd take them for 2 weeks O-AF and then start the soy CD 3,4,5 and take for 5 days
